I have a question. Are the adjectives plural in spanish?
I'm studying preposition at the moment and I have sentence - Esas abuelas están enferma -- and I don't know, if I shouldn't use enfermas.

The adjectives are plural if the noun/pronoun that they are modifying is plural. Adjectives must show agreement in numbers and gender with the noun that they modify.
So, yes, in your sentence it should be enfermas.
Adjectives must agree with the noun (or pronoun) they describe in gender and in number to show which noun they are describing.
Yes, you should use enfermas in this case. Enferma would apply if there were only one sick grandma.
